Abstract :
This paper is concerned with the value based reliability assessment considering different topologies for planning a new distribution system. We will develop a set of reliability evaluation models for five distribution types to calculate load point reliability indices. The reliability worth of the five distribution types are evaluated according to customer interruption costs by using the sector customer damage function (SCDF). The most suitable system design is obtained based on comparison of the distribution system reliability cost/worth analysis for different planning topologies. Four case studies associated with the reliability cost benefit analysis are examined in this paper.
